Jackie Leisure was an excellent LRRP Team Leader of Team Wildcat 1, Co.F/52nd Inf.(LRP), 1st Infantry
Division. He was killed in action on 12 May, 1968, while leading his team in a "heavy" (combined) team
mission of which our Team Wildcat 2 was the other one involved. He was a great soldier, and was killed on
one of our most successful missions. He and Roger Anderson, his ATL, were hit while recovering
documents and wounded NVA prisoners from a thicket outside of Phu Loi, RVN. He was nearly
done with his Nam tour, due to get out of the field following this final mission. He will be forever
missed by all of us who knew him and had been privileged to have served with him.
